Party leader To Lam commemorates national ancestors Hung Kings in Phu Tho

VOV.VN - Party General Secretary To Lam and other Party and State officials visited the Hung Kings Temple Historical Site in Viet Tri city of Phu Tho province on February 5, to offer incense in commemoration of the Hung Kings - the founders of the Vietnamese nation.

In the solemn atmosphere at Kinh Thien Temple on Nghia Linh Mountain, the General Secretary and the delegates expressed their respect and gratitude to the ancestors, praying for national peace, prosperity, and happiness for the people.

They pledged to carry on Vietnam’s age-old tradition, enhance their knowledge and capacity, and work together to effectively implement the Resolution of the 13th National Party Congress, while preparing for the 14th National Party Congress.

To Lam emphasized the goal of building a streamlined and efficient government apparatus to lead the country into a new and promising era.

Following the incense offering, General Secretary To Lam laid flowers in tribute to President Ho Chi Minh at the Relief depicting President Ho’s speech to officers and soldiers of the Vanguard Division at Gieng Temple.

On September 19, 1954, President Ho visited the Hung Kings Temple where he instructed the officers and soldiers: “The Hung Kings founded the nation; you and I must work together to protect it.” His teachings have become a guiding principle, symbolizing the spirit of unity and determination to build and defend the country.

The same day, the Party leader met with leaders of Phu Tho to extend Lunar New Year wishes to the Party Committee, authorities, and people of the province.

After reviewing the province’s socio-economic achievements in 2024, To Lam praised local efforts, particularly the swift recovery from Typhoon Yagi and the restoration of production and livelihoods.

He expressed his belief that in 2025, Phu Tho would continue to promote unity and maintain double-digit growth. He urged the locality to mobilize resources, resolve bottlenecks, and improve transportation infrastructure to enhance regional connectivity and drive development.

The Party chief also called on the province to prepare thoroughly for the Party Congress at all levels, aiming for the success of the 14th National Party Congress.
